At the beginning of spring, we Japanese boiled the buds of these flowers of Fuki, Giant Butterbur. We have to boil them and sprinkle potassium carbonate with water to take off the poisonous element. 
Fuki, Giant Butterbur mushrooms here and there where clean water flow is near. I  hope the mead is still fine even after the Lionrock Typhoon hit the eastern part of Hokkaido.
